Mrs. Field's Chocolate Chip Cookies Recipe

Ingredients:

Cream:
2 cups butter
2 cups sugar
2 cups brown sugar

Add:
4 eggs
2 teaspoons vanilla

Mix:
4 cups flour
5 cups oatmeal (put small amount at a time in blender until powder)
1 teaspoon salt
2 teaspoons baking powder
2 teaspoons baking soda

Mix together all ingredients
Add 24 ounce chocolate chips
8 ounce Hershey bar, grated
3 cups chopped nuts.
Chill

Directions:

Bake on ungreased cookie sheet.
Make golf ball size cookies 2" apart.
Bake at 375º 6 minutes

Number Of Servings:

112 cookies
